Ky Lake 11/19/17
Beautiful late fall/winter morning, sun shining, hardly a cloud, and mother nature was still a little upset from Saturday's storms and the wind was still pretty stiff. Regardless, I was determined to fish and have a relaxing day. Got to the ramp later than my normal first light arrival, did some prep work at home tying on some new rigs.
Had to try out my new double swivel weights from our very own, sinkermaker.
And I gathered a new tip on tying my rigs, so today was full of R&D analysis!!
Didn't take long before I had some fish in the boat, but the wind was harsh from the NW. On the second drift, I pulled a tool out my small bag of tricks, and turned my trolling motor around to thrust against the wind to help slow me down. Put 6 keepers in the boat on that drift.
As the morning went on, the wind began to blow from multiple directions, swinging simultaneously from the SW to the NW, and anything in between. This was becoming very aggravating. Patience is a vurtue, which I don't have very much of, but I stayed the course.
Ended up finding the same pattern in a small area, and finished out my limit. It felt good to just fish, enjoy the time on the water, and not be running all over the place.
